Output 57288ccb0063bd68f6153164215e821bf08a4d24775fa31042743648286614da:31

value
311793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a6acd379e4eb97c5465c040c316a40893bf49b1 OP_EQUAL
address
3QX6oD4KPHn94WRhdMvmLfMnYePD7DZD7S
transaction
57288ccb0063bd68f6153164215e821bf08a4d24775fa31042743648286614da
confirmations
214367
spent
true